Subject: Key rotation for Glimmer admin dashboard (dark-mode branch)

Hi all — quick note before you review the dark-mode PR for the Glimmer admin dashboard. As part of the theming work we touched the settings service client, so we rotated its credential on schedule rather than waiting for next month. The old key is revoked as of this morning; CI secrets are already updated. Nothing else about auth changed — scopes and TTL are identical. For local testing against staging, the new key is below.

gateway credential: qvz23-XSZTNBjrucz4Q49XMT1TuVw

## Flaky integration tests in Ledgerpine payments

Context for new contractors: roughly 6% of Ledgerpine integration runs fail on timing-sensitive steps, mostly around settlement webhooks and the sandbox ledger's eventual consistency. Rather than blanket retries, we classify failures and retry only idempotent steps, with bounded backoff so CI wall time stays predictable. Quarantined tests run nightly and must be fixed within two weeks. The retry and backoff constants governing this policy are defined as follows.

limits module of taweg-kaguf:
QUOTAS = {
    "holael": 2,
    "wenath": 1,
    "ralath": 2,
    "ulaath": 2,
}

Subject: ReminderLoop cut-over complete

Hi, welcome aboard. Last night we finished moving the appointment reminder job from the legacy cron host to the Orbane scheduler. All clinics confirmed receipt of this morning's batch. Note that the send window now respects each clinic's local timezone rather than server time, and retries cap at three attempts. Please review the logs daily for the first week. The active job configuration after the cut-over is as follows.

settings of fahag-haduf:
[ulaox]
port = 8443
region = south-2
host = ulaox.lumiccorp.internal
timeout_ms = 500
retries = 8

# Sweepling Environment Variables

Sweepling scans Driftbay clusters nightly for orphaned volumes, stale load balancers, and unattached snapshots, then files cleanup tickets. For the eng sync demo, run it in dry-run mode with `SWEEPLING_DRY_RUN=true` and `SWEEP_INTERVAL=24h`. Deletion mode requires an authorization credential scoped to the target cluster. Add the following line to the env file before enabling deletions:

vault entry, bagef-hafop: RELAY_SECRET3=a63